Good afternoon, Dlubal RFEM 5 offers a number of useful features for reinforced concrete analysis compared to Dlubal RFEM 6:

  1. The selected reinforcement can be viewed using ULS, SLS, and as a result. In Dlubal RFEM 6, reinforcement is only displayed as the largest of the SLS and ULS values. I would like to see the same display in RFEM 6 as in RFEM 5.

  2. Dlubal RFEM 5 allows you to display the crack opening direction, while in RFEM 6 you can only select the upper or lower zone.

3, 4, 5. Dlubal RFEM 5 allows you to view crack depth and the spacing between cracks during nonlinear reinforced concrete analysis.

I would like to see these features in RFEM 6
